Protocol summary
-
Study aim
-
French Maritime Pine Bark Extract antidiabetic effects and cardiovascular risk factors improvement review.
Encouraging diabetic patients to use French Maritime Pine Bark Extract as alternative for chemically decreasing glucose agents, and metabolic syndrome risk factors improvement after supplement using
-
Design
-
The present study was designed in a double blinded randomized clinical trial in two groups of placebo and placebo with blood sampling in two rounds (before and after supplement take).
-
Settings and conduct
-
This research will be conducted in the clinic of diabetes of Imam Khomeini Hospital in Tehran.
-
Participants/Inclusion and exclusion criteria
-
Inclusion criteria: Women with type 2 diabetes from at least 3 years ago till now and mild to moderate systolic blood pressure (120-159 mm Hg)
Exclusion criteria: Insulin usage, pregnancy and lactation, daily use of any supplement except multivitamin, major diseases such as cancer, asthma , heart failure and other cardiovascular problems.
-
Intervention groups
-
The only intervention in this project is French Maritime Pine Bark Extract (Oligopin) use and the complementary placebo in two randomized groups of 15 people each.
-
Main outcome variables
-
Fasting blood glucose, Low density lipoprotein, High density lipoprotein &Systolic blood pressure

Randomization description
-
Following notification and inviting the patients for further cooperation in the research project, the goals and research methodology were provided to the them and filled the informed consent& questionnaires.A sample of 30 people divided randomly into two homogenous groups of 15 people each. One group uses two 50 mg capsules of oligopin supplement per day for 6 weeks and in the same time the other group will use proprietary placebo
